Down the Rabbit Hole

Today I decided to skip out on the sunset, I thought it was going to be fairly rough... large dark clouds lining a good portion of the horizon, but before I made that call I was up on the parkway checking out the various scenes... Scouting locations for photos, and helping a friend learn about photography. He pointed out this scene as we drove by, and I was obliged to stop, I've been hunting sunrays a lot lately, and this scene struck me. So I grabbed the gear and began pacing the guard rail looking for compositions, lens in one hand, camera in the other, tripod awkwardly sprawling out between my already full hands. It was then I decided to go for a slight framing with the foreground trees rather than trying to shoot around or over them. This is the result, an inviting valley in light and shadow, deep down into the rabbit hole, wont you join us Alice?

 

ISO: 160

Aperture: f16

SS: 1/15

Focal: 50mm

 

A 5 exposure bracket in gusting wind... it's a miracle the foreground trees aren't blurs.
